Information for Speakers

One author of each accepted paper will have 30 minutes, which includes presentation time (about 25-minutes) and the time for questions and answers (about 5 minutes).
Each presentation room is fitted with a projector, a computer hooked to the projector, and whiteboards. Each speaker will bring their talk slides on a USB flash memory stick (USB key) and plug in the computer provided.
Less preferrably, speakers may bring a CD, floppy diskette but there is no guarantee that the computer has the device drivers. Speakers may bring their own laptop to be hooked up, in case there is a demo system needs to be shown in the talk. If you are planning on using one of the on-site computers, you will not be able to add software to these computers. The machines will have PowerPoint software on them. If you have other requirements, please plan on bringing your own laptop.
If you prefer, please send your presentation slides in advance (before Nov 29th, 2007) to Dr Michael Sheng (qsheng@cs.adelaide.edu.au) so that we can load them on a memory stick.
There is no internet access in the presentation rooms.
Please arrive in your presentation room 10-15 minutes in advance, to familiarize yourself with the room and the set-up, and to test your slides. Please introduce yourself to the session chair and hand in a note with a brief introduction of yourself to her/him.
